javascript - jQuery 选项卡不起作用

标签 javascript jquery asp.net

我正在尝试实现 jQuery 选项卡来替换 AJAX 选项卡容器。我遵循了 jquery website 中的代码但我的标签没有显示。它只是加载整个页面的数据,没有标签。 firebug 告诉我以下错误:

$("#tabs").tabs 不是函数

$("#tabs").tabs();

我已经获得了对所有需要的文件的引用:

<asp:Content ID="Content1" ContentPlaceHolderID="head" runat="server">
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.5/jquery.min.js"></script>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jqueryui/1.8/jquery-ui.min.js"></script>

我得到了如下指定的函数:

  <script type="text/javascript">
     $(document).ready(function() {
         $("#tabs").tabs();
     });

  </script>

标签的代码如下:

div id="tabs">
    <ul>
        <li><a href="#tab-1"><span>Patient Information</span></a></li>
        <li><a href="#tab-2"><span>Medical History 1 of 3</span></a></li>
        <li><a href="#tab-3"><span>Medical History 2 of 3</span></a></li>
        <li><a href="#tab-4"><span>Medical History 3 of 3</span></a></li>
        <li><a href="#tab-5"><span>Scheduler</span></a></li>
        <li><a href="#tab-6"><span>Care Plan</span></a></li>
    </ul> 
<div id="tab-1">
</div>
**Repeats for all tabs through tab-6**
</div>

谁能告诉我我做错了什么?由于 .tabs() 函数不起作用,页面只是像这样加载 - No Tabs

最佳答案

您的代码运行良好。您唯一缺少的是选项卡的 CSS - http://jsfiddle.net/8JX4A/

关于javascript - jQuery 选项卡不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9022897/

相关文章:

javascript - 这个去除标点符号的正则表达式也错误地将 Báenou 变成了 Benou

javascript - 在子函数中访问对象中的函数

javascript - 图片内的文字可点击

c# - "A namespace cannot directly contain members such as fields or methods"文件 : controller with context

javascript - Mysql命令中的时间延迟

javascript - 如何仅相对于该框架而不是整个窗口执行 JavaScript?

c# - OnItemUpdated 事件究竟何时在 ASP.NET 的 FormView 中触发?

c# - .net 对象资源管理器控件

javascript - 使用 JavaScript 更改 Highcharts 的高度。默认情况下仅在窗口调整大小时调整大小

javascript - onmouseover onmousemove 执行多次